Permissionless Restaking Protocol Symbiotic Launches Raising $5.8 Million in Seed Round

Symbiotic, a permissionless restaking protocol, has recently launched, allowing other protocols to provide shared security through asset restaking. At the same time, Symbiotic announced it had raised $5.8 million in its seed funding round led by Paradigm and Cyber.fund, which will be used to further its decentralized mission. Binance CEO Sees 2024 as a ‘Landmark Year’ for Crypto

Binance CEO Richard Teng described 2024 as a “landmark year” for the cryptocurrency industry in an interview with Bloomberg on Thursday. Google, Cloudflare & Cisco Will Poison DNS to Stop Piracy Block Circumvention

In France, where laws were introduced with site-blocking and similar anti-piracy measures already baked in, entertainment giant Canal+ seems intent on taking full advantage. Like similar broadcasters with lucrative sports rights to exploit, Canal+ has a subset of viewers who prefer to consume from pirate sources which charge much less, or even nothing at all. UEFA Targets Pirate EURO 2024 Live Streams Before They Start

UEFA is the international body that governs football throughout Europe. As part of FIFA, the organization holds the rights to several major competitions and tournaments, including the Champions League and the European Championships. These events are good for billions of euros in broadcasting rights and with these types of figures at stake, UEFA is understandably keeping a close eye on piracy.
